Collaborates to provide and maintain applications that meet business needs, including software design and development, providing technical guidance and leadership. Depending on qualifications and experience, this position can be filled at either a Software Engineer or Senior Software Engineer level. This position will be located in Sentry's office in Madison, WI or Nashville, TN under a hybrid work model, Mondays and Fridays having the ability to work remotely from home, Tuesday through Thursday in office. What You’ll Do You’ll be a valuable contributor to our team. As a Sentry associate, we believe in your skills and knowledge. Your input and participation matters. You’ll have the opportunity to: Innovate: Through our agile development process, you’ll have the opportunity to apply your creativity and innovation to drive new solutions. Learn: Sentry provides several resources to help you further your career and continue your personal development, including Sentry University, LinkedIn Learning, and peer-led educational sessions and communities. Grow : Sentry provides many opportunities to grow in your career. Through meaningful, ongoing conversations around growth and development, we encourage all associates to take ownership in their career path.